CVE-2019-0727 in Windowsinfo

Summary

by MITRE

An elevation of privilege vulnerability exists when the Diagnostics Hub Standard Collector or the Visual Studio Standard Collector allows file deletion in arbitrary locations.To exploit the vulnerability, an attacker would first have to log on to the system, aka 'Diagnostic Hub Standard Collector, Visual Studio Standard Collector Elevation of Privilege Vulnerability'.

If you want to get best quality of vulnerability data, you may have to visit VulDB.

Analysis

by VulDB Data Team • 09/17/2023

The CVE-2019-0727 vulnerability represents a critical elevation of privilege flaw within Microsoft's diagnostic collection components, specifically affecting the Diagnostics Hub Standard Collector and Visual Studio Standard Collector services. This vulnerability stems from improper privilege validation within the diagnostic infrastructure, creating a path for unauthorized file operations that could be exploited by malicious actors. The flaw allows for arbitrary file deletion operations to be executed with elevated privileges, effectively bypassing normal access controls that should prevent such operations from occurring outside of designated safe zones.

The technical nature of this vulnerability can be categorized under CWE-276, which addresses improper privileges, and more specifically relates to CWE-732, improper limitation of a pathname to a restricted directory. The vulnerability exists because these diagnostic collectors fail to properly validate file paths during deletion operations, allowing attackers to specify arbitrary locations for file removal. When the collectors process diagnostic data, they accept user-supplied input that includes file paths without adequate sanitization or validation, creating an opportunity for path traversal attacks.

From an operational perspective, the impact of this vulnerability is severe as it requires only local user authentication to exploit, making it particularly dangerous in environments where local access might be more readily available than remote access. The attacker must first establish a local session on the target system, which is often achievable through various means including social engineering, physical access, or exploitation of other vulnerabilities. Once authenticated, the attacker can leverage the vulnerability to delete critical system files, potentially leading to system instability, data loss, or even complete system compromise.

The attack surface for this vulnerability extends across multiple Windows operating systems and versions where these diagnostic components are installed. The Visual Studio Standard Collector is typically found in development environments and systems with Visual Studio installed, while the Diagnostics Hub Standard Collector is present in various Windows editions including server and desktop versions. The vulnerability's presence in these diagnostic tools means that any system running these components is potentially at risk, particularly in enterprise environments where diagnostic data collection is common and automated processes may be running with elevated privileges.

According to ATT&CK framework, this vulnerability maps to T1068, 'Exploitation for Privilege Escalation', and T1548.002, 'Abuse of Cloud Administration APIs', though the latter is more relevant to cloud environments where similar privilege escalation mechanisms might be present. The technique involves leveraging legitimate system tools to perform unauthorized operations, which aligns with the principle of using trusted system components to bypass security controls. The vulnerability's exploitation path follows a typical local privilege escalation pattern where the attacker leverages a legitimate service to perform operations that should be restricted.

Mitigation strategies for CVE-2019-0727 should include immediate application of Microsoft's security patches, which address the improper privilege validation in the diagnostic collectors. Organizations should also implement least privilege principles for diagnostic services, ensuring that these components run with minimal required privileges rather than elevated permissions. Additionally, implementing proper input validation and path sanitization within diagnostic tools would prevent the vulnerability from being exploited. Network segmentation and monitoring for unusual file deletion patterns can help detect potential exploitation attempts, while regular security audits should verify that diagnostic services are not running with unnecessary privileges. System hardening measures should also include disabling unused diagnostic components and implementing application control policies to restrict execution of potentially vulnerable diagnostic tools.

Reservation

11/26/2018

Moderation

accepted

CPE

ready

EPSS

0.00188

KEV

no

Activities

very low

Sources

Interested in the pricing of exploits?

See the underground prices here!